Understanding the Supplier Landscape in ASEAN
In Vietnam, Thailand, and Malaysia, you will find a mix of local manufacturers who produce level transmitters under their own brand or as OEM for foreign companies. Indonesia and the Philippines often have more trading companies and system integrators that import components and assemble final products. Singapore stands out as a regional headquarters for many global instrumentation brands—but sourcing from Singapore typically means higher costs. For budget-conscious buyers, direct factory sourcing from Vietnam or Thailand is common for standard 26GHz and 80GHz radar devices.
When evaluating suppliers, consider that many ASEAN factories have ISO 9001 certification, but not all have ATEX or IECEx certifications for hazardous areas. If your chemical tanks store flammable liquids, you must verify explosion-proof ratings. Also, check if the supplier can provide local calibration certificates traceable to international standards—this is often a gap in smaller factories.
Key Selection Criteria for Radar Level Transmitters
- Frequency and Beam Angle: 80GHz devices are preferred for small tanks with tight nozzles; 26GHz is more common for larger storage tanks.
- Material Compatibility: For aggressive chemicals, ensure the antenna is made of PTFE or Hastelloy. Ask for a material test certificate.
- Output and Communication: Most buyers require 4-20mA HART, but increasingly Modbus RTU or Profibus PA is needed. Confirm the protocol before ordering.
- Power Supply: Check if the transmitter supports 24VDC or 110/220VAC. Some ASEAN suppliers only offer one variant.
- Ingress Protection: For outdoor tanks, IP67 or IP68 is mandatory. Verify with the datasheet.
- Approvals: For chemical plants, ATEX/IECEx Zone 1 or Zone 2 certification is often a non-negotiable requirement. Ask for a scanned copy of the certificate.
Importing and Compliance: What You Need to Know
When importing from ASEAN, you must consider both the supplier's export compliance and your own country's import regulations. Most ASEAN countries have no export restrictions on radar level transmitters, but you need to provide a Proforma Invoice, Packing List, and Bill of Lading. For shipments to the EU or North America, you may need a CE declaration or UL listing—not all ASEAN suppliers have these. In such cases, consider buying from a Singapore-based distributor that can provide the necessary documentation.
Another risk is counterfeit products. Some regional traders sell used or refurbished transmitters as new. To avoid this, ask for a factory audit report or a third-party inspection (e.g., SGS or Bureau Veritas) before shipment. Also, check the serial number with the original manufacturer if the supplier claims to represent a global brand. For example, if a supplier says they are an authorized distributor of Emerson or Endress+Hauser, verify this on the official website. If they are not, treat the product as a generic equivalent—which may be acceptable for non-critical applications but not for safety-instrumented functions.
Logistics and Lead Times
Typical lead times for radar level transmitters from ASEAN factories are 2-4 weeks for standard models, but custom configurations (e.g., special flanges or longer cables) can take 6-8 weeks. Shipping from Vietnam to the US takes about 20-25 days by sea; from Thailand to Europe, about 25-30 days. Air freight is possible but often doubles the cost. To avoid delays, plan your order based on your tank commissioning schedule. Also, note that some countries like Indonesia have stricter customs clearance for electronic instruments—ensure your supplier includes a Certificate of Origin (Form D or E) to enjoy tariff reductions under ATIGA or other trade agreements.

Top Supplier Types to Consider (Not Specific Brands)
Since the market is dynamic, rather than naming specific brands, it is more useful to know the types of suppliers you will encounter:
- Global brand authorized distributors: Usually located in Singapore or major ports. They sell genuine products with full warranty but at a 20-30% premium.
- Local OEM manufacturers: These factories produce their own line of level instruments. They offer competitive pricing and customization but may lack international certifications.
- System integrators: They combine transmitters with controllers and software, often for turnkey projects. Useful if you need installation and commissioning.
- Trading companies: They source from multiple factories. Be cautious—verify the actual manufacturer and factory audit.
